The baobab most commonly offered in cultivation is Adansonia digitata, the African baobab, a member of the Malvaceae family, subfamily Bombacoideae. Other Adansonia species may vary somewhat in pace and appearance, but their germination requirements are broadly similar: overcome the water-resistant seed coat, then provide warmth without allowing the seed to sit in saturated compost.
Begin with the seed coat, not the pot
Baobab seeds have physical dormancy. In nature, abrasion, weathering, digestive passage, and seasonal moisture gradually weaken the coat. In cultivation, scarification performs this work more reliably and on a more useful schedule.
Inspect each seed before starting. A viable baobab seed is usually firm, dense, and free of pinholes, mold, or soft areas. Size and surface variation are normal. Do not discard a seed simply because its coat looks rough or irregular.
Scarify with a light touch
Use fine sandpaper, a small file, or the edge of a clean nail clipper to wear through a small patch of the outer coat. The aim is not to split the seed in half or expose the interior. Stop as soon as a lighter-colored layer beneath the dark surface becomes visible.
Work slowly. Over-scarifying can damage the embryo, while barely marking the coat may not admit enough water. If the location of the embryo is not clear, choose a small area on the broad side of the seed rather than cutting deeply into a seam or end.
Scarification is the most consequential part of the process. Seeds sown intact can germinate, but often do so unevenly or remain dormant for months. For a limited, curated seed lot, giving each seed individual attention is usually worthwhile.
Soak after scarification
Place the scarified seeds in warm water for 12 to 24 hours. Water that feels pleasantly warm rather than hot is sufficient. Avoid boiling water or prolonged exposure to very high temperatures, which may injure the embryo rather than wake it.
A seed that swells noticeably during soaking has taken up water and is ready to sow. If a seed remains completely unchanged after 24 hours, lightly abrade the same small patch again and soak it for another 12 hours. Do not keep seeds submerged for several days. Once hydrated, they need air as well as moisture.
How to germinate baobab seeds in a warm, airy medium
Use a clean, free-draining seed-starting medium. A blend based on fine coco coir or seed compost, amended with perlite, pumice, or coarse horticultural sand, gives young roots moisture while leaving enough air around them. Heavy garden soil and dense potting mixes are poor choices for this stage.
Choose individual pots or cells with drainage holes. Baobabs make a strong early root, so a deeper pot is preferable to a shallow tray when available. Fill the container with pre-moistened medium that feels evenly damp when squeezed but does not release water.
Sow each seed about one-half inch deep, then cover it lightly and firm the surface just enough to ensure contact. Label pots with the scientific name, sowing date, and any scarification method used. This record becomes useful when comparing lots, species, or future germination attempts.
After sowing, cover the pots loosely with a clear humidity dome or place them in a propagation area where humidity remains moderate. Remove or vent the cover as soon as seedlings emerge. Stagnant, overly humid air is not an advantage once germination begins.
Give the seeds steady heat, not constant wetness
Baobab seed germination is most dependable in warm conditions. Aim for a root-zone temperature of roughly 80 to 90 F. A heat mat with a thermostat is especially useful in cooler homes or during early spring, when a bright windowsill may provide light but not reliable warmth.
Light is helpful but not essential before emergence. Once seedlings break the surface, move them promptly into bright light. A strong grow light or a very bright, protected location prevents the stems from stretching. Direct outdoor sun is best introduced gradually, particularly for seedlings raised under artificial light.
Check the medium every day or two. Water only when the upper surface begins to dry and the pot feels lighter. The goal is a repeating rhythm of gentle moisture and partial drying, not a permanently wet root zone. Baobab seedlings come from regions with pronounced dry periods, but newly germinated plants should not be treated like mature drought-tolerant trees.
Under good conditions, germination may begin in one to three weeks. Some seeds take longer, particularly if scarification was modest or temperatures fluctuated. It is sensible to keep apparently inactive pots warm for six to eight weeks before deciding they have failed.
What to do once seedlings emerge
The first growth is often more dramatic than the seedling’s small size suggests. Cotyledons open, the stem gains substance, and the early leaves begin to reveal the plant’s character. Keep the medium lightly moist at first, then allow a little more drying between waterings as the root system develops.
Avoid fertilizing immediately. Once the seedling has produced true leaves and is actively growing, a diluted, balanced fertilizer can be used sparingly during the warm growing season. Excess fertilizer encourages weak, overly soft growth and is rarely helpful for a young caudiciform tree.
Baobabs appreciate warmth, bright light, and a well-drained substrate. In climates with warm summers, seedlings can spend the season outdoors after they have been acclimated to stronger sun and nighttime temperatures remain comfortably warm. Protect them from cold rain, waterlogged containers, and temperatures below about 50 F.
As the season shortens, growth may slow and leaves may be shed. This can be a normal response to lower light and cooler conditions, not necessarily a sign of failure. Reduce watering substantially when the plant is dormant or nearly dormant. A leafless baobab in cool, dim conditions is especially vulnerable to rot if its soil remains wet.
If germination stalls
The two common causes are insufficient scarification and cool media. A seed may look perfectly unchanged in a pot because water never entered the coat, or because room temperatures were adequate for people but too low for tropical germination.
Carefully uncover one non-germinated seed after several weeks only if you need to assess the lot. A firm seed without a sour smell may still be viable. It can be re-scarified lightly, soaked briefly, and returned to fresh medium. A soft, dark, or foul-smelling seed has rotted and should be discarded rather than left to affect neighboring pots.
Mold on the surface of the medium usually signals excessive moisture and poor airflow. Remove the affected material, improve ventilation, and let the pot dry slightly before watering again. Sterile medium and clean containers make a meaningful difference when working with slow-to-emerge tropical species.
